And he’s just released his debut EP Been A While
Feldt’s style is all over the place, but in all the right ways. His EP includes deep and tropical house influences as well as catchy vocals. Overall he’s accomplished a very positive, upbeat feel in each track. It’s almost like he made these tracks specifically for your summertime, feel-good playlist.
“Don’t Walk We Fly” featuring Bright Sparks is the most high energy song of the EP with an up-tempo deep house groove and an emotional vocal performance.
“All The Kids” with Lulleaux is filled with melodic house and features bongos, piano chords, and the euphoric sounds of violins.
“Feels Like Home” with Dante Klein and Milow is so catchy and definitely has the potential to become a vocal house classic.
“Been A While” features beautiful horn samples, incredibly catchy vocals, and tropical influences. It’ll definitely have you whistling along while feeling the good vibes.
Sam Feldt’s EP is also available on iTunes and includes two bonus tracks: “Hungry Eyes (feat. Meleka)” and “Forgiveness (feat. Joe Cleere)”
